From heritage to innovation: the Arxiu Valencià del Disseny as a strategic resource for contemporary design
Abstract
This paper analyses the role of the Arxiu Valencià del Disseny (AVD) as a driving force behind an innovative design ecosystem in the Valencian Community. Using a qualitative methodology based on focus groups with senior designers, young designers and teachers, it examines the perceptions and uses of the archive by the main players in the sector. The results confirm that the AVD is perceived as a key resource for the conservation of Valencian design heritage, as well as a strategic tool for training, research and professional practice. However, significant challenges related to the visibility, accessibility and institutional links of the archive are identified. A set of actions is proposed to enhance its impact, such as collaboration with educational and business entities, technological improvement and international projection. The study concludes that the AVD not only preserves the memory of design, but also has the potential to become a hub for innovation and sustainable development in the field of regional design.
